Description

This Smith & Wesson Model 29 was created to commemorate the Hartford Gun Club 100th Anniversary, marking the years 1884–1984 with a detailed, fully realized presentation.

The revolver features a deep blue finish with fine scroll engraving across the barrel, frame, and cylinder. Gold accents on the frame include a Hartford Gun Club medallion, a raised depiction of the Statue of Liberty, and a “100th Anniversary” banner with the dates 1884–1984.

The smooth ivory-tone grips provide strong visual contrast to the blued steel. One grip panel is decorated with a detailed tree scene that adds a distinctive artistic element to the overall design.

Built on the Model 29 platform, this revolver is chambered in .44 Magnum and fitted with a wide target hammer, wide target trigger, and adjustable sights.

Also included is the original wood presentation case with green felt interior, along with Hartford Gun Club memorabilia and accessories. A plaque inside the case is engraved “Hartford Gun Club 100th Anniversary 1884–1984,” reinforcing the commemorative theme throughout the set.
